Clinical Context: Why Urinary Symptoms Matter in Older Men

In men over 70, progressive urinary symptoms such as weak stream, frequency, and nocturia often point to benign prostatic enlargement or other forms of bladder outlet obstruction. These symptoms tend to develop gradually, and many men adapt to them over months or years without seeking timely medical review. The risk is that what begins as manageable symptoms can suddenly progress to complete urinary retention, which is a painful and potentially harmful emergency. This is exactly what happened in Mr. Sethi’s case. Understanding this progression helps families recognize why early medical evaluation of urinary symptoms is important, even when they seem tolerable.

Why Home Healthcare Was Needed

Discharging a patient with an indwelling urinary catheter is a common and clinically appropriate decision when the patient is medically stable but not yet ready for catheter removal. However, sending someone home with a catheter without proper support creates several risks that home healthcare is specifically designed to address.

In Mr. Sethi’s case, there were clear clinical reasons why professional home healthcare was the appropriate next step rather than unsupported discharge.

Catheter-Associated Infection Risk

Every day an indwelling catheter remains in place, the risk of catheter-associated urinary tract infection (CAUTI) increases. Without professional oversight, early signs of infection such as low-grade fever, cloudy urine, or mild abdominal discomfort can be missed or dismissed. A home nurse is trained to recognize these signs early and communicate them to the doctor before the situation escalates.

Family Education Gap

Mrs. Sethi was willing to provide care but had no prior experience managing a urinary drainage system. She needed hands-on training in bag emptying, hygiene, tubing management, and warning sign recognition. Hospital discharge instructions, while important, cannot replace the practical, repeated demonstration and feedback that a home nurse provides over multiple visits. This structured education is a core part of what makes home health nursing different from simply handing a family a printed instruction sheet.

Comorbidity Monitoring

Mr. Sethi had diabetes and hypertension. Diabetes affects infection risk and wound healing. Hypertension requires ongoing blood pressure monitoring. His kidney function, while stable at discharge, needed to remain within safe limits. A doctor home visit provided a way to monitor these conditions without requiring Mr. Sethi to travel to a clinic while adjusting to life with a catheter. This is particularly relevant for patients managing diabetes and hypertension at home, where small changes can signal bigger problems.

Psychological Adjustment Support

Mr. Sethi was uncomfortable and anxious about the catheter. He worried about accidental pulling, infection, and whether he could walk safely. His confidence in moving around the house had decreased. These are not minor concerns. Anxiety can reduce mobility, which in turn can slow recovery and increase the risk of other complications such as constipation and joint stiffness. A patient attendant provided the daily reassurance and practical assistance he needed to maintain his activity level while adjusting to the catheter.

Bridging to Definitive Urological Care

The catheter was not the treatment. It was a temporary measure. The underlying urinary obstruction still required urological reassessment and a plan for definitive management. Home healthcare served as a bridge, keeping Mr. Sethi safe and comfortable during the weeks between hospital discharge and his urological follow-up. This bridging role is a well-recognized function of post-hospital discharge care for senior citizens.

Home Nursing

The home nurse was the clinical cornerstone of this care plan. Her role was not to replace the hospital team but to extend clinical oversight into the home setting during the critical period between discharge and urological follow-up.

During each visit, the nurse assessed catheter function by checking that urine was draining freely, inspecting the tubing for kinks or compression, and confirming that the drainage bag was positioned below bladder level. She monitored urine output and noted the color and appearance of the urine, while carefully explaining to the family that urine appearance can vary and that changes should be interpreted alongside symptoms rather than treated in isolation.

The nurse checked for signs of infection, including fever, lower abdominal discomfort, and changes around the catheter insertion site such as redness, swelling, or discharge. She inspected the skin around the catheter for pressure marks or irritation from the tubing and confirmed that the catheter was secured appropriately to reduce the risk of accidental pulling.

A significant portion of each nursing visit was dedicated to teaching. The nurse demonstrated drainage-bag emptying technique, reinforced hand hygiene practices, reviewed the correct positioning of the bag and tubing, and explained the warning signs that required urgent medical attention. She also reviewed Mr. Sethi’s prescribed medications, including those for diabetes and hypertension, to ensure they were being taken as directed.

It is important to note that the nurse did not routinely replace the catheter. Catheter changes were only performed when specifically required and authorized under the clinical plan. This distinction matters because unnecessary catheter manipulation increases infection risk.

Patient Attendant

The patient attendant’s role was different from the nurse’s. While the nurse provided clinical assessment and education, the attendant provided daily practical support. This included help with household activities, bathing support when needed, obtaining catheter-care supplies from the market, and accompanying Mr. Sethi on outdoor walks during the early adjustment period.

An important principle in this plan was that the attendant’s goal was to support independence, not to create dependence. Mr. Sethi was capable of most self-care activities. The attendant helped with tasks that were temporarily difficult because of the catheter or because of initial anxiety, while encouraging him to do as much as he could safely manage on his own. This approach aligns with best practices in elderly care, where maintaining functional ability is a key objective.

The attendant also provided an extra set of eyes during the day, noticing if the tubing had become trapped under furniture or clothing, and ensuring that the pathway to the bathroom remained clear even though Mr. Sethi did not need to use the toilet for urination while the catheter was in place.

Doctor Home Visit

The doctor conducted periodic home visits to review Mr. Sethi’s overall medical condition. These visits covered more than just the catheter. The doctor assessed his urinary symptoms, confirmed that the catheter was functioning properly, reviewed urine output, checked for fever or infection signs, and evaluated his medication response.

Because Mr. Sethi had diabetes and hypertension, the doctor also monitored his blood pressure and blood sugar control during these visits. This holistic approach is important in elderly home care, where multiple conditions interact and a change in one area can affect another.

The doctor also reviewed the planned timing for urological reassessment and discussed the criteria that would determine whether Mr. Sethi was ready for a catheter-removal trial. This helped the family understand the broader plan rather than focusing only on day-to-day catheter management.

Family Education Provided

Hand Hygiene

The family was taught to wash their hands before and after handling the catheter or drainage system. They were advised to avoid unnecessary disconnection of the catheter and drainage tubing, as maintaining a closed system reduces contamination risk.

Drainage Bag Position

The drainage bag was to remain below bladder level at all times to support gravity-assisted drainage. It was not to be placed directly on the floor to avoid contamination from surface contact.

Avoiding Kinks

The tubing was checked regularly to ensure it was not bent sharply, trapped under the patient, compressed by furniture, or pulled during movement.

Emptying the Bag

The family was shown the recommended method for emptying the drainage bag. The drainage outlet was kept clean and was not allowed to touch contaminated surfaces during the process.

Personal Hygiene and Bathing

The catheter insertion area was kept clean according to the instructions provided. The family was told not to use harsh antiseptic solutions around the catheter unless specifically prescribed. Mr. Sethi could bathe, but the catheter and tubing were to be protected from unnecessary pulling during bathing.

Hydration

Fluid intake was maintained according to the medical plan. Because Mr. Sethi had diabetes and other health considerations, the family was advised not to force excessive fluid intake without medical guidance.

Warning Signs Requiring Immediate Contact

  • Fever or chills
  • New or worsening lower abdominal pain
  • New confusion or change in mental state
  • Significant blood in urine
  • Very little or no urine drainage
  • Persistent leakage around the catheter
  • Catheter displacement
  • Severe bladder discomfort

These warning signs align with guidance on emergency response in elderly patients. If any of these occurred, the family was instructed to contact the healthcare team promptly rather than waiting for the next scheduled visit.

What This Outcome Means in Context

This case demonstrates that the purpose of home catheter care is not to cure the underlying problem. It is to keep the patient safe, comfortable, and infection-free while the definitive treatment plan is being developed and implemented. The fact that no complications occurred during 6 weeks of catheter use, that the family became competent in catheter management, and that Mr. Sethi maintained his independence throughout the process represents a successful home-care outcome. The long-term result will depend on the urological management of his obstruction, which extends beyond the scope of catheter care. Families should understand this distinction when planning home care for elderly relatives with urinary conditions.

Key Clinical Learnings

1

Daily Management Prevents Avoidable Problems

A urinary catheter requires careful daily management. Good hygiene and correct positioning of the drainage bag and tubing can prevent many of the complications that lead to emergency readmissions. The value of catheter care at home lies in this consistent, day-to-day oversight.

2

Bag Position Is Not a Minor Detail

Keeping the drainage bag below bladder level is a simple but important principle. It supports gravity-assisted urine flow and reduces the possibility of urine flowing backward toward the bladder, which can introduce bacteria and increase infection risk.

3

Closed Systems Reduce Contamination

Unnecessary disconnection of the catheter from the drainage tubing should be avoided. Maintaining a closed drainage system is a well-established principle in Foley catheter management because every disconnection creates an opportunity for bacteria to enter the system.

4

Poor Drainage Always Deserves Investigation

When urine stops draining or slows significantly, the cause needs to be identified. Kinking, blockage, displacement, or bladder dysfunction may all be contributing factors. Families should check for obvious causes first (kinks, bag position) but should not delay contacting the healthcare team if the problem does not resolve quickly. This is one of the early warning signs that home nurses are trained to catch.

5

Fever and New Symptoms Require Assessment

Catheterized patients can develop urinary infections that progress quickly if not identified. Fever, new confusion, worsening abdominal pain, or a sudden change in urine appearance should prompt medical assessment rather than observation at home. This is especially important for patients with diabetes, where infection can be more aggressive.

6

Catheter Care Does Not Treat the Underlying Problem

This is perhaps the most important learning for families. The catheter is a temporary management tool. The reason for the urinary retention, whether it is prostatic enlargement, a stricture, or another cause, still requires medical and possibly surgical management. Home care bridges the gap, but it does not replace the need for definitive treatment.

7

Catheter Removal Must Be Medically Supervised

Removing a catheter without an appropriate clinical plan can result in recurrent urinary retention, which may be more dangerous than the initial episode. The timing of removal, the monitoring plan after removal, and the contingency plan if the patient cannot void are all medical decisions that require professional oversight.

8

Mobility Should Continue With Precautions

Patients should not automatically remain in bed simply because they have a urinary catheter. With appropriate securement, correct bag positioning, and some initial supervision, most patients can and should continue walking. Prolonged bed rest introduces additional risks including muscle weakness, joint stiffness, constipation, and pressure ulcers, which are entirely preventable.

There is no single schedule suitable for every patient. Catheter changes depend on the catheter type, clinical condition, local protocol, and treating healthcare team’s instructions. Some catheters are designed for short-term use and may need replacement every 2 to 4 weeks, while others may be left in place for longer periods under specific medical supervision. The key principle is that catheter changes should follow the plan established by the treating doctor, not an arbitrary schedule. Unnecessary catheter changes increase manipulation and infection risk. If you are caring for someone with a catheter at home, ask the treating team specifically about the planned replacement schedule rather than assuming a standard interval. Yes. Many patients can walk safely with a catheter when the tubing is secured properly and the drainage bag is positioned correctly. The catheter should be attached to the leg or body using a securement device to prevent pulling during movement. For daytime walking, a leg bag is often more convenient than a larger overnight bag because it is smaller and can be worn discreetly under clothing. The bag must remain below bladder level even while walking. During the first few days, it is advisable to have someone supervise walking to ensure the tubing does not get caught on furniture or door handles. As the patient gains confidence, independent walking becomes straightforward. Remaining in bed unnecessarily because of a catheter can cause additional problems including muscle weakness, joint stiffness, and constipation. Maintaining mobility is an important part of daily care assistance for catheterized patients.

Keeping the bag below bladder level helps urine drain properly by using gravity. If the bag is raised above the level of the bladder, urine can flow backward from the bag into the bladder. This backflow, called reflux, can introduce bacteria that have multiplied in the drainage bag back into the urinary tract, increasing the risk of infection. It can also prevent the bladder from emptying fully, which counteracts the purpose of the catheter. The bag should always be below the bladder but should not rest directly on the floor, as floor surfaces can contaminate the bag outlet. During sleep, the bag can be placed on a clean surface lower than the bed, such as a small stool or a dedicated bag holder. This is a fundamental principle of catheter care at home that applies to all patients regardless of age or diagnosis.

Yes. Indwelling urinary catheters are a well-recognized risk factor for urinary tract infections, particularly catheter-associated urinary tract infections (CAUTI). The risk increases the longer the catheter remains in place. Bacteria can enter the urinary tract along the outside of the catheter or through the drainage system if it is opened or disconnected. This is why infection prevention measures are so important in catheter care. These include proper hand hygiene before touching the catheter or drainage system, maintaining a closed drainage system, keeping the insertion site clean, ensuring adequate fluid intake (as medically appropriate), and removing the catheter as soon as it is no longer needed. For patients with additional risk factors such as diabetes, as in Mr. Sethi’s case, the infection risk is somewhat higher, making careful infection prevention practices even more important.

If urine stops draining, the first step is to check for obvious causes. Look at the tubing to see if it is kinked, bent sharply, or compressed under the patient’s body or against furniture. Check that the drainage bag is positioned below bladder level. Make sure the drainage tap on the bag is fully closed so that urine is not leaking out unnoticed. If none of these explain the problem, check whether the patient is producing any urine at all by assessing their fluid intake and overall condition. If drainage does not resume after correcting any visible problems, or if the patient develops pain, abdominal discomfort, or fever, the healthcare team should be contacted promptly. Do not attempt to flush or irrigate the catheter at home unless specifically instructed to do so by the treating team. This situation is one of the reasons why having access to professional home nursing is valuable. A nurse can assess the situation clinically and determine whether intervention is needed.

No. Urine appearance alone does not confirm an infection. Cloudy urine can result from several factors including concentrated urine (due to low fluid intake), the presence of crystals or salts, dietary factors, and the normal presence of mucus in catheterized patients. In Mr. Sethi’s case, the family was specifically taught that urine appearance can vary and that changes should be considered together with symptoms rather than treated based on color or clarity alone. If cloudy urine is accompanied by fever, pain, foul odor, or altered mental state, then infection becomes more likely and medical assessment is needed. If the urine is cloudy but the patient feels well and has no other symptoms, it may simply need monitoring rather than emergency intervention. This distinction is important because treating cloudy urine with antibiotics without a proper clinical assessment can lead to unnecessary antibiotic use, which has its own risks. Families caring for patients with urinary management needs should discuss this with their healthcare provider.

Catheter removal should follow the plan provided by the treating healthcare professional. In some cases, a trained nurse may remove the catheter at home as part of a supervised removal plan. However, this is not a decision to be made independently by the family. The reason is that after catheter removal, some patients are unable to pass urine on their own and may develop recurrent urinary retention, which is a medical emergency. The removal plan should include monitoring for several hours after removal to confirm that the patient can void successfully, has reasonable urine output, and does not develop abdominal discomfort or other warning signs. If the patient cannot urinate after catheter removal, urgent medical attention is needed. This is why catheter removal is considered a clinical procedure rather than a routine caregiving task. It should be part of a coordinated plan between the home care team and the treating urologist.

The following signs in a catheterized patient require prompt medical assessment: fever (temperature above normal), chills or rigors, severe or worsening lower abdominal pain, significant blood in the urine (more than light pink tingeing), complete absence of urine drainage for several hours, catheter displacement (the catheter has partially or fully come out), inability to urinate after catheter removal, and new confusion or change in mental state (which in elderly patients can be a sign of infection even without a high fever). These warning signs are consistent with general emergency response guidance for elderly patients. If any of these occur, the family should contact the healthcare team or visit the nearest emergency department rather than waiting for the next scheduled home visit. In elderly patients with diabetes, infections can sometimes present atypically, meaning that even subtle changes in behavior or alertness should be taken seriously.

This depends on the family’s experience, the patient’s overall health, and the expected duration of catheter use. In some straightforward cases, a well-trained family member can manage routine catheter care after proper education. However, for patients with multiple comorbidities like Mr. Sethi (diabetes, hypertension, older age), or when the catheter is expected to remain in place for several weeks, professional home nursing provides an important safety layer. The nurse can detect problems that an untrained family member might miss, provide structured education over multiple visits, and communicate directly with the doctor about clinical changes. The risk of relying solely on family care, especially in the early days after discharge, is that untrained caregiving can lead to complications that could have been prevented with professional oversight. Many families choose a combined approach: a nurse for the first few weeks for training and monitoring, transitioning to family-managed care once competence is established and the patient’s condition is stable.

If the catheter comes out partially or completely, the family should contact the healthcare team immediately. Do not attempt to push the catheter back in. Reinserting a catheter that has been partially removed can introduce bacteria into the urinary tract and cause serious injury. The patient should be monitored for any signs of urinary retention (inability to pass urine, abdominal discomfort, distress) because the underlying obstruction that originally required the catheter is still present. Medical assessment is needed to determine whether a new catheter needs to be inserted and to check for any injury to the urethra. This is one of the reasons why proper catheter securement is emphasized throughout the care plan. Using a securement device, keeping the tubing organized, and educating the patient about movement precautions all reduce the risk of accidental dislodgment.
